Daedalean Opus came out for the Game Boy in 1990, published by Vic Tokai. It was one of those puzzle games that quietly slipped onto the system, not flashy like some action titles, but built for players who liked to stop and think. It fit right in with the handheld's library of methodical, sometimes stubborn, brain teasers.
You control a small character navigating a series of single-screen labyrinths. The goal is to reach the exit in each level, which involves pushing blocks to clear paths and avoiding traps like spikes and crushing walls. The mechanics are straightforward but demand precision; one wrong move can force a reset. The pacing is deliberate, and the difficulty ramps up quickly, turning later puzzles into genuine head-scratchers. It feels like a constant, quiet battle between you and the maze.
